Useful Resources and Tips for DIY Enthusiasts
1. Online Communities
Joining online forums and communities can provide valuable insights and tips from experienced DIY enthusiasts. Websites like DIY Network and Instructables offer a wealth of knowledge and inspiration.
2. Video Tutorials
Platforms like YouTube are a goldmine for DIY tutorials. Watching step-by-step videos can help you learn new skills and techniques, making your projects easier and more enjoyable.
3. Blogs and Websites
Following DIY blogs and websites can keep you updated on the latest trends, tools, and techniques in the DIY world. Websites like The Family Handyman and This Old House are great places to start.
4. Social Media
Platforms like Pinterest and Instagram are excellent sources of inspiration for DIY projects. You can discover new ideas, trends, and creative solutions shared by other DIY enthusiasts.
5. Tools Needed for DIY Projects
- Hammer
- Screwdriver set
- Tape measure
- Drill
- Saw
- Pliers
- Level
- Sandpaper
- Paintbrushes
- Safety goggles
6. Safety First
Always prioritize safety when working on DIY projects. Wear appropriate safety gear, follow instructions carefully, and use tools responsibly to prevent accidents.
7. Start Small
If you're new to DIY, start with simple projects to build your skills and confidence. Gradually take on more challenging tasks as you gain experience.
8. Have Fun
DIY projects should be enjoyable and fulfilling. Don't be afraid to get creative, experiment, and personalize your projects to reflect your style and preferences.
